This ES-125TDC is from George Thorogood's collection. The guitar was a stage guitar for the "Bad To The Bone" and "Who Do You Love?" singer. This model accompanied him, along with his "Black Fang" model, on stage in his rotation of Epiphone models and Gibson ES-125's.This guitar is in excellent condition with minimal playwear and no damage. The guitar plays well, setup for slide. It has a vintage nut width of 1.5" that brings it onto the small side. This guitar is ideal for an individual that prefers a narrow nut width and a navigable C shaped neck. It comes with all associated case candy in the original case. A note from Epiphone is below.

From Epiphone: "The Ltd. Ed. George Thorogood “White Fang” ES-125TDC Outfit is the premier Epiphone signature model by blues legend George Thorogood and pays tribute to Thorogood’s prized original. Featuring a vintage-inspired ES-125 hollowbody archtop in a Bone White finish with removable “Cobra” sticker, new P-90 PRO™ single-coil pickups, a hand-signed Certificate of Authenticity, Custom Hard Case with “Snake-Skin” handle, Wilkinson™ Deluxe Tuners, and more!"

Comes with the original snake skin handled Epiphone hard case
